Understanding the Wigan North Western Rail Fault
On November 23, 2025, a signal fault at Wigan North Western station caused significant delays and cancellations. This affected services operated by Avanti West Coast and Northern Railways. The fault led to disruptions on one of the most critical rail arteries in the UK, affecting both local and long-distance services. National Rail reported extensive delays, significantly impacting travel plans for thousands of commuters.
